[KB] Error: lib/bsockcore.c:285 gethostbyname() for host “xxx” failed: ERR=No such host is known.

A mensagem de erro da log de um Job de backup a seguir é uma das mais comuns em novas instalações do Bacula:

xxx-fd JobId x: Error: lib/bsockcore.c:285 gethostbyname() for host "xxx" failed: ERR=No such host is known.
xxx-fd JobId x: Fatal error: filed/job.c:2138 Failed to connect to Storage daemon: srvbacula2:9103
xxx-dir JobId 12: Fatal error: Bad response to Storage command: wanted 2000 OK storage

No caso, a função gethostbyname() indica o problema exato. A instalação padrão do Bacula utiliza o hostname da máquina como endereços de rede. Se estes não puderem ser resolvidos pelas máquinas dos Clientes, que iniciam a conexão por padrão para o Storage Daemon, o erro acontecerá.

Altere o Address do seu Autochanger/Storage em bacula-dir.conf para um IP de rede local ou um nome que seus Clientes consigam resolver.

Além dessas dicas, a Bacula Brasil e América Latina também fornece suporte para todas as versões do Bacula, bem como Licenças do Bacula Enterprise.

Disponível em: pt-brPortuguêsenEnglish (Inglês)esEspañol (Espanhol)

Deixe uma resposta